Date Paid price Tenure Annual growth After inflation Aug 2018 £440,000 * Freehold 3.2% 1.1% Jun 2009 £330,000 Leasehold 4.4% 1.6% Oct 2006 £295,000 Leasehold 7.7% 5.4% Jun 2004 £247,500 Leasehold 11.9% 10.2% Aug 2002 £202,000 Leasehold na na *This price paid record has been flagged by Land Registry as a 'Category B: Additional Price Paid entry'. This could be due to a variety of reasons, such as the sale being a buy-to-let purchase, a repossession or a transfer to a limited company. When Land Registry suspects that a sale does not reflect full market value (e.g. part-ownership or right to buy), these transactions can be flagged as well. For this reason, we exclude them from our area statistics.
